From 615465e09d37c34491705785eafa856615c5c425 Mon Sep 17 00:00:00 2001 From: Karl Horky Date: Thu, 5 Sep 2019 12:42:55 +0200 Subject: [PATCH] Add Windows Hyper configuration --- windows-3-hyper-preferences.png | Bin 0 -> 9304 bytes windows.md | 13 ++++++++++--- 2 files changed, 10 insertions(+), 3 deletions(-) create mode 100644 windows-3-hyper-preferences.png diff --git a/windows-3-hyper-preferences.png b/windows-3-hyper-preferences.png new file mode 100644 index 0000000000000000000000000000000000000000..ef8d9a0a62342ef93f6f92265a70d3e410e46483 GIT binary patch literal 9304 zcmZ8{1zeNe+y7{ol)&g#L`Ir~Qloo=dw_^^D=A&lF%=XUiXvl#jL{v^FjAz1i6Es& zO9+V6-uXPg_x=3-|9!S|pX+<&Irp`5opW!=aAO@NFfSMc0x{|7YMO#T6nOHdoSuq| zC}-IRfk2d}a6>?gOp-{XrlzKag@vC#e~yojfBpKEL|QI10htsolSsXZWQoMy#9k5> zn`32V6%rD%wzlTz=-AQGL1w;s^=fZ#@2>>e%Ks{Pd3k|ACS=Xv;Na!LL^3=*J-xoZ zPKn|Y=n$dJ5@C7(0zF_8=wPEI8;3EncW^Sm$UQoy4iSM4E)r?77MoT(Mk0-sVvAbI zL6DYPi?F3+fJ9pBC`!X((~3IQ#%j~BwUf&on2u#~Y^5L&6+?}PKo;Hl`lr`=AW(Sy zdVM%Z@AaqkzgIF{x4vGKn>JQk+ELrehN2?#$#MY!0Yz90QwL{lZB_SpSMAv32x$#l z+uzg_{Av9YS^MeJr=WkW{9}e}u@;LdtDpSW$@py7KzBTbNFriDq^&k@vLBFl+ZO3B z4I;z;K>q^&KtvMBn@p17e;Tp~`AQ=FRUl9I&x3*S@d^`AqKQdjyfLWI#AKPYng}vk zUM|FSmcGWOJeU3;jdv7sNrI$;b6)Vp+vEzXIHhg zk%v!g^Tv>fZK-tv*lYnWW)6ZN`OTmKW+I%YA!qDU4vwdkpd3NA99mEVn4&?Dg;J;+ zEQ_I*CAZyRUayqkJ0Oq-6*-g6*VC|SfMx4z7k5Bl42b#(t!#ZSIgjx=W4~Gzy8!%zWXv($?hI=U81( z_~#vEPeq0kdAxsLa0_Y>D5{c7HC#7e*`;?F?a9a&P13rHOv6V3`J#{_HK^%x6d(*K z($#`K8=%P-MV874@eY~ay>V9nZ7ELz@{cxO$RNvAh0)?gp;U6BA)?x+|ci&{0T`_-Pu3FUE<;nN4aIwgv?z`C=t{l1|r6-Wc{G;ZJ z$CGJlcg@NjP<5^CDg+#JwC8h?9i zuV2`DfxqOYM_1mGoJJ$l%QjNW(S1WRMYom`Cr;JV+f|b;RN;JbNDj&7i|jA1KJo~4 z`Rx7r?SUWr3VZ**Wcu_Ka5h-MNO8 z;XL7@cQ@55Zd}W9WrjQ&_%MEu-)97hr~Oz`JBNe8H@VB|Ulx4Xj08c(1Xs#3el~~k z@Cwk<;=cC;5Wh4NdZzafUMRLI%m>*P%3tFQG^1DXw z!=LjSdvR&&XVP5L48E3iT&W*GC*6g6N4%qcBkP)O7;g?6Vxj=nC5OvMO~Jg)vcgZ? z*Mf|F+bK44wxqd{<j}0ku(i z=n9RD4c=BS5JP(`Ejh8jycAC9U!G?~kwL*Oo695Sdu%U*@19tqtQ()NsL6GY`q^$>(gQU57kd zrVAPzK`9VRX%-1_0ui}V!7}m5L`7T)=<_#0QNY#vt^b@I4FSQ{r)-C_5FBGt%fS|0 zJ#|1;p(L;G1xJuJ?|maH_*C43Tdxe_X?InbI-k5zHIM4OP4c|*HtWoBP9}+)K1LYj zWsuZKui&D+G|JjqcEmfo_`$z{grn7MylHH+YVq|l@$5A;Bi#j!fxH36nm>7 zm*Zej`|!v4_*f4Etf(Cr0>IU2{x9+Ubvom}D~`VkjkT(1dPT{h+lO^?+U8AIIZ=HGBSiNn!PQ4A7ek=xtYsf5;1USw zA&*2Bl^OR=PUoO&z%oCzd(?n7L+3NrtXIqsZfr!iO>jb%Fgs#FR$k3HpSrPeDQYYo z_YAM5lK0^myAwOWV-95VsaS_1q?R#)01f<|dKJ zQDqtv$EWmy8^X#ow0l3^FA&z35Q?)64`lm5t7drd{CT=V9biuew`&?RPc(W0zA(RB zUTXjhQh4tW)-mVHWmQ#b?waQ;nQwBo%@$F}MYCND19WK60c?5HMHxw4-J#&>C0>4SX`$$%Rj-hnmLI_{ zRdcR*Iq_ZK64N!tDGA#H6n~1JwJ)vcC|&30KN8IGCMrR7mT>&&JU<|10HOE~G0{vw zG>Wz6?b?tz$i|Grl(i|##ann+`(zC3gb5+TqQ3jLjk6h})Q$k!=t@O*5O9;w&Nhe0 zL{mqP@c*eF<5{VCRmMCO036`Huqrvw0JQqgLLTRVBbfg7rXJ^cM4<|9J(gWDvp~{q zX$AB-EW7evnC1?iG-QdpDUkx!orK$~UA!s@a0{?7BOdJx`iDeo`2xa~DNv8HCJ0_h z@cYkY99uc)icu-nYNO^pZkrNAYyE@DZmkh|8Q4?NCUk7pPE~bE@5sXlNl7o0jBh~A z`-gI=dARDk=cpll*Y}jlL_0@Qc_GxItoz)`l<&pPv~lz%0SA&zlWM<+-n@`YH=b2Z zS^62Acv^Y7WqYxVNbl6E(ldNqCpth@D&O z<6o5o&399E-j*k!_uZ2*V$gjZNnk2eYT=f;qnBGUMjTr6tOg_}{p-(a8nSNl*36w8 zF_p8gP$16+o!QG)b|{c&P~EL_i#zA)zGde?uBO4styml9waU0Rb2(;&JBxYhjPT4* zsjv4UW#$KW%UaA`3><;X5UFH$dv~0ihL7Oh!$_OPkPwy7t3w|glb5faR4rlC?oq$u zKkdkV^NkQ{JXNs6c&EkawX3($&~CbR>eahnT4~uR-yxz|;S1DxRtAtXyE_Xw7>Pxv zh;-~;j6eiY_0>|qP2(HbE;8ZEC{cMrtJN?_1SDPrW4ldx3p$^C7b0Zs4oJC` z9P=(K$b`c1tU60!QGdSz_#y}PZ=IFw^{LvGn*HYKxV#iu~eCSqnC8w9mJeU`EbSPv>@lZs2`aaN1&be0nP}@z}BcmMg52(VNlm z^Fc2ZWAEpE{Jyww!TA2*#@TzWj3;X>ybO-!NVjjTi+rB~w5%2-Ih40tw8DhT7!@Xn zzwqba-#+i3Mpe>(tqCK;RgH`^~XbyUg)#o5D^VWo9$5`~yjRjR+8($(+&dzU|aXh@m$ zT!L32qhD1I`n7yqT3dth_?#NW>#o}dY$ z%T8Rh|NBD$?yIY=qQImHHLDbUFNSd#tqT-pz4lY!6qvsPs|`#Y4;8tnB0c!wyK5FV zkW+1H4yhQ$y9DZn$D+m$Y}9C!?ngg1CtQ)dGeIS?ldLcB?a3tqPmWUiTmr*6#OESf*2^|p{qPXoaI1-n*Mq|% zzknz~HrrLP%e2UaaWG4=H)8dvEOx-=n~bPPCOA#tbNF*=r@mL4l6Smx|A$hI|;=0O7(EU>gn{7zmw{bbh z8UqZHyl<-;zVtLj2Z_wF8UJ(nyCXkkM>7xK z2dU~nWZA7t3F~sp0yo+{iwFKJW7=e|qkY=_yl!;#(s)EJAaE+%R4+F3nRAbRjVy}Z zbh`Dht;cV2=2u(Dr$1bZcp$^^Ar-5~0@GE$SAEvhh6rpVr7J{=0oHY4pgnH0#A=;# zi_ox1y>?CWcgGv}>RkQraUlVm5u;QwAOML^Kg`OYGgSD2#XqN*yB?d+Td|bXDK>GD z3L@u}^fOk7bFxt=9@?Jm1Eg)2+ZIg<`A|bo;9U_?R-%OhoaoSx5{R95htoeI&9HvJ zp>6g_kTyZw5z!BhJ2nN?<1RzYzgwYOFnI&o1Pg0?c>K*tyid16T8cF9RY(FMCi`t}z>V7)_mQt@N9OmEx|q)jW#02|LudMXw=q7vZtzN_LMqLN zlhenFctarE@5I%H`4qAxj+dcF1nBW22USDlmm`FQrWk6Zm-mG00L z+(ig8a{;GL?N0Z9b}fHv*b7-@v&pRi)ejzG51^OC`#QO#)(il~VH`0{3d(n%-JV!J zQxlB`nXr01q7Hb3t#T8EdtSSK^^+PhN}PV~>U&f<^0xp~%Rg;eM_8?#RePJc*FK!F zh%}wP8UI(U=H!fWwsa0IVVgIjq6=!%RA5W77{rhL_L?%rfw!sEyR@!%sA$r#zc%DB z;t&?zQdpuok3V{|0sHH~n{X7ViTHfbsz%$ zDE9q89e4vq3_gFpB^(PwCW-esz`B@@&ZCu7u!}zVJc;lk61!n8w4FWfp2X zgf)76W|jzwU>fGrysD z89|}UmIo`RE@CSP{2q{kzmWMN5&Xm@cJjf+TZHP?gBd5+likL3g*QgR?n7nRA(g&` zLkBl2%gyk&KSw=_{Qy|>B_btcJR1yIDar=oP@6f}G@-Oni;aC$OYqygwd;w>h{`7~ zl*<&QEXN*?A8}EQHHLqnpzu$;0iP&E@nRS0RP-cr(DPpqxqiiD@fLXHH__s$1%`9| zA1hd%C=%&_2i=w60PbekIpL`n`SEKNnmGSQV)k>&Ir`-fi`S&c9u}@tS)3!x31qls z@w|^Le{0Y5ULM|`a5!Si2)ssH0ul&@ksa?9C7lU%=CIsF##Cj|;GB}8h0pu%g_Ocl z@AoF5rar}^GLly{0_lReM^?7B>sEB*QACP~pks5TK6~#H{T{3<%LU#D8t9Mt_IE4% zZ{VX~#Zm>ShgSC5+WHa3i{=x0%*Q>J$oljyP0x+coG<$oiis2yWzntCD97{g9UB;- zUty0H{Ud6BogXQ#xG{A;2GaKBV~0YgyPZ|HW$n6*>}(jO<+FOOzHPJy4_yRJWF=f( zeL542F8jq}XUKdUyudiZl>r{A6Ogq|K0LKa!JpthI|}?TM@9lWi@0!d<@tC2k6x|_ z004QDmTC4uR2wGEmaIN4t?xpiPYpCV2khOVjFKYz^&X6YGw(6y`1Bb zdgEQ`Y~lCWHPMC0UXSBov(%xOy`~Wao6)}JpaKIcIqKq;-U&4 z?zAQ+)Dh)&7{`+euG$Q|*JqD`yjB*1tY`dkn9e?u!5)1nG2&raP*&5D_2SQL$ozQl zq>g%lhr>NKEjQ-&x~ja?KLe3~OLQs^s}X8mw({X_3h+1>qCC~2>{(fqixxPIj)>NiIw5a63m=I9uEFF1 z;@;VLvUVlk-lvC?Jshj=vhSw9oU|I<#$Bb;T)olyhf&UEQGNwWWG0D|P9h(pES_nJ zo#G`gLI-jAy*1s1kj*^&pH9<1h<FSePMU54y1p)u)# z$k(9YaVenWtwg8A%`id8J%&ZZe!jSFTnS9L(V-^kKdiHl^3! zl0!t?Xp8`%{k*HqX>`OScqg9Cs8I4O&Au~^pZy84D0RAS95-*MQ6=76>Xa0i;NluW z09&F56gnuF{3DutZ4GJ`hWD*YqF9kM;MGQzTWVtXTUF4;2x?%UWylH=8fryxb+r&y zMa8616WiyJ(eWGy*g$Y74hE@jHxqB3>{HUfM@c{^M-q!p#J#_w(6AnT#*%1k;T5^K7H}fg6qAnoEp;ZVF8p z!QP-&YVXj(Zj7gGr+Wu^ACji5C_|8g;O&r47-muUcTA5mlA)W-1uTf;v3EKP<{tRZ4SE9ATa0(b#?-krlPJ9g&M^P}~PKT>Y8K~!cFZ+Lm?4PqO z>Rj1Gpv*J&B$@JsUWCytsEUUdEFi^$Cz5|+FK_G%JQ3FbPQ@6*74dJp8<)(b>SqIw zSETD_W))_A#rJ}WW|}j^UEKLU{r)I$cquR@;1g}j?d|o!YI9tpTM6b~Fg){Y-c?_3R(mlDqb$ykoH zD5cEOMVL+HjOm9kacqx>D;YIAKk7BXlORkqAcU9keqpeG1>?fyzw{lLrXNdfFM^+@?Y9%f?ouP zc33(g++%HUoxXqCIdGT0Xf0i9zZ<8CbMpf30`1-MvQwkcQCbB|p;++TE7gFhrS+V# z?h(WghcCc~_a=O&<};Rq8mwmN_5O zbo)OJu6bj$>FQ$2sVVr!0>V$%DmScu`!Nn>tZLqX6>ek&D;qw*f7j(W8epOgXtte+ zrV|L??)b%ZU6OO>@|`C~VoaN3L)nR`u`G&e`yO?==&xG)hZ-y$csm1=8PbSGDg%V$ zvP%Co<Fg`M5KW1%d6XI znDeP;3Xv+(|BNQ9O>6`V`E_ufy(PBoNFd=hA2SB`=Zh5oyYzwuY%!m8%~oXj?A9|P zD;OWlYLH{~gtG=$;C5_flM|>(c!x0G|7~#^%c3Pg$7{cyhd^Y0a^-Foz%-BGme(1P z(ve+}e3|+Wn*|%j#}l;ap;}rv*hB^Ny6d#ju9|z?b7b_n(3@)Kp@Q@mE3yWenQ>O7 z`ncJS^<4PrN%gW%lZ&8`;Jrd~!qw67MVXyU}Lp!0Gu5qch<6yhH zT#&ohR)5)@WjT0B;9BoMjA2pCFC`Q6=1Y!hk1;B zszIm(4|nBsKCF5br8%Bt4xETenchrSekb+C$71S72^VxVAYCW&BtcoD<#Vv|g&Z0s zT8L+F?$~|^&h4B5Bb0n(xeI@DANklV*!NodCMo1B%EeaN1%yO=nM(YNC}fVJ-+aAXWG6&`Jr0q z5U;`{i2c$!Obq+_F%Ks)H2ST9L(_`ndMoXrci_*QzrV4m+mR-JuzEq5+ce_A5Ga6y zV`2Yahf`yzK?jNdFBp385vu3MPu~?1-_qH@$V3x_E35jtXJ?_Q%zW*w(@sccW~Sh8 z_h94d=0|5(pwweS(8X2Lz*x~N@H8tcUI1-axB3KQa-|)hk&X#>1H4Yu*2a zppYV7lZeyljNZ|PrV-pZ%`Wi^?OzeBwxv(NjhAZ#=%j7NgP)j==o2SzoV<)g3r2DW zt((10YPgmB<;l^vr{D_|#k0N~0T z1#Z+0pE}{lpT_6? z9!^h2@Yzz}ozje=Kq~AEaC>P==tpN<1JANTFJ%WXyY&P2PEm?Q&`MCn*K}<~aNxlo ziRz)!_WAAemK?w7ASMJ_85an#xHtpI-Ee&g?x(@87c!Anz zp?h-=SBwiR`cI$T)q;3#*}?+SH-4fY+-<7CD(x&|>2~iCN}41Wb}tf-SXhwJpHIb( z^Vp1QGgPOhp4LqXs_g!LPLdd2@;E)`c|9HF!j};3w;p##vO#+iRLz-^*Sb}O;~sbEw9COq z-lw@UH=i1=XXhqS0&oqWbvBK{_3h}GvLgKUN#UlfdIQzWjKhXygfNYx1-Re`=LPsk zMQSsZi%1hEU~s2)?rEdmxwgj(%2h%B9%BrUCgry{ZZVA|j$FTUlyp=yOpML?_RbH^ zKV*i-)A&5vz8RMLrRTxYcnV778em<`sDsP#%_ytBN))Z}(13K-P<~F)w=LCJQmKfn z@TAe+F49nnj!DQMj}boU#nnjjuIA2Bjya_qW!fdcr{}hkY8|ARm;(M89DN+S_F<}* z7GhNhiiP>>R$AFpo1;G|)xzE4M5LBPpL)+~ZNQShWEnn(+#iG1reNkvOp5`^#@V zLyF%Tzjw=1_m)we%>yGHdIIZMs)w{&uCGkE?z>swno>L@ee90z-tcrEDIONChwmFB zUB2#>eq}N!K*-wvB6QSKBe#&w{iA;KI8%%t;Cpw+2I<9z
If you have any of these warnings, we should fix them. For each one of these lines with the warnings on them, delete the full line, including the comma at the end. We usually like to select from the start of the first `"` to just before the next `"` on the next line:



-11. If you haven't set a name on GitHub yet, go to the [GitHub Profile Settings](https://github.com/settings/profile) and add a name:

+11. On Windows we will also configure Hyper.

+ Open Hyper and then select Edit -> Preferences, which will open a text file in an editor:

+

+ In this file, we will do three things:

+ 1. Find `shell: '',` and replace it with `shell: 'C:\\Program Files\\Git\\git-cmd.exe',` + 2. Find `shellArgs: ['--login'],` and replace it with `shellArgs: ['--command=usr/bin/bash.exe', '-l', '-i'],` + 3. Find `env: {},` and replace it with `env: { TERM: 'cygwin' },` +12. If you haven't set a name on GitHub yet, go to the [GitHub Profile Settings](https://github.com/settings/profile) and add a name:



We will use this name in the next step.

-12. For this step, we'll need to **edit some of the information in the commands** by adding our own information.

+13. For this step, we'll need to **edit some of the information in the commands** by adding our own information.

First of all, we will set our name, which will be the same name as on our GitHub profile:



Copy your name from your profile, **add it in quotes** in the command (replace `Mona Lisa Octocat`) and run the command:

@@ -80,7 +87,7 @@ git config --global user.email ``` This prepares `git` so that your work is attributed correctly to you.

-13. Copy the following text, paste it in the terminal and hit return.

+14. Copy the following text, paste it in the terminal and hit return.

```sh git config --global credential.helper wincred ```